Output 159cf10a3316ed6bf93efa81fb2e9ae3d9ea9b7728a0e45bea5d4655bf3521e3:1

value
309576847
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b285633441d11bb110b7c92a87e9699be4de91bc OP_EQUAL
address
3HxwzciimYHR98EVnuRruGNZMiorrZ9pmh
transaction
159cf10a3316ed6bf93efa81fb2e9ae3d9ea9b7728a0e45bea5d4655bf3521e3
spent
true